About the Role: We are seeking a highly skilled and qualified Lean Manufacturing Consultant to join our team. The consultant will be responsible for implementing Lean tools and techniques across micro, small, and medium enterprises (MSMEs). Key Responsibilities: * Conduct Diagnostic Study Reports (DSR) and prepare actionable implementation plans. * Execute lean interventions including (but not limited to) 5S, SMED, Kaizen, TPM, JIT, Kanban, and Poka Yoke across client MSME units. * Provide hand-holding support and capacity-building training to MSME personnel. * Monitor, evaluate, and document project outcomes (e.g., productivity improvement, waste reduction, space utilization). * Liaise with implementing agencies like National Productivity Council (NPC) and facilitate audits and reporting. * Conduct an in-depth diagnosis of each MSME unit in the Group of Enterprises (GoE). * Identify Non-Value Added (NVA) activities and areas for lean tool deployment. * Develop and submit an actionable DSR & Lean Implementation Plan. * Get approval from GoE and Implementing Agency (NPC). * Provide hands-on training to staff on Lean practices. * Conduct workshops and feedback sessions. * Support internal teams in creating a Lean culture. * Ensure compliance with scheme guidelines, documentation, and timelines. Educational Qualifications: * Bachelor’s Degree or Diploma in Engineering (Any Discipline), OR * Master’s Degree (M.Sc., MCA), OR * Postgraduate qualification in Management (MBA/PGDM), OR * PGDCA or equivalent technical qualifications.
